#9b597c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9b597c is composed of 60.8% red, 34.9%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.6% magenta, 20%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 328.2 degrees, a saturation of 27% and a lightness of 47.8%. #9b597c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b2f8 with #370000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#9b597c color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.
#9b597c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9b597c has RGB values of R:155, G:89,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.2,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10180988.

Shades and Tints of #9b597c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050304 is the darkest color, while #fbf8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b597c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f757a is the less saturated color, while #ef0581 is the most saturated one.
